Custom Microsoft Word Add-in Development

Custom Microsoft Word add-in development helps organizations extend the capabilities of Microsoft Word by integrating automation, workflows, and external systems directly into the document editing environment.

Instead of switching between multiple tools, users can perform tasks such as document generation, template management, clause insertion, and data synchronization directly inside Word.

Modern Word add-in development services allow legal teams, enterprises, and software platforms to embed custom functionality into Microsoft Word. These add-ins can connect with APIs, document management systems, and automation platforms like Docassemble to streamline document creation and review workflows.

In many document-heavy industries such as legal, finance, and compliance, Microsoft Word plugin development plays a critical role in reducing manual work and improving consistency across documents.

How Custom Microsoft Word Add-ins Improve Workflows

For example, legal automation platforms can integrate Word add-ins that automatically insert approved clauses, validate document structure, and trigger workflows for review or signing.

Automated document workflows can save hours per document while maintaining compliance and consistency. This makes custom Microsoft Office add-in development especially valuable for legal, compliance, and enterprise teams that work with high document volumes.

Common Use Cases for Word Add-in Development

  • Legal document automation
  • Contract drafting tools
  • Template-based document creation
  • Clause libraries and smart insertion
  • CRM or database data sync into documents
  • Workflow approvals and document review

These capabilities are typically implemented through Office Word add-in development using modern frameworks such as Office.js, REST APIs, and cloud-based services.

Technologies Used for Microsoft Word Plugin Development

Most Microsoft Word plugin development projects use technologies such as Office.js, JavaScript, APIs, and cloud services to connect Word with external platforms.

Depending on the use case, these add-ins can integrate with legal automation systems, document management platforms, approval workflows, or custom enterprise applications.
